Read moreOne of Olympia's long-standing establishments, the Eastside Club Tavern, offers a unique blend of historic charm and comfort. While debate continues over which local bar is truly the oldest, there's no denying the Eastside Club's rich history and enduring appeal.
The club operates on a beer and cash-only basis, featuring a diverse selection of local brews in a warm, welcoming setting. For "The Simpsons" fans, a few fun surprises behind the bar add an extra touch of whimsy.
